flag A 16-year-old Phoenix-area teen, Troy Aguilar-Olmos, was sentenced to 3.5 years in prison on October 22, 2025, for assaulting his girlfriend in March 2025 when he was 15. flag Prosecutors said he threatened to kill her, choked her, pointed a gun at her, and punched her before being arrested at his parents’ home. flag He pleaded guilty to two felony counts of aggravated assault involving domestic violence and will serve three years of supervised probation after release. flag Maricopa County Attorney Rachel Mitchell emphasized the seriousness of teen dating violence and urged parents to teach healthy relationship skills.
